8 โครงการปัญญาประดิษฐ์ที่น่าสนใจใน Python สำหรับผู้เริ่มต้น [2022]

เผยแพร่แล้ว: 2021-01-21

การเรียนปัญญาประดิษฐ์และแมชชีนเลิร์นนิงนั้นค่อนข้างยาก เพื่อช่วยคุณ เราได้เตรียมบทความต่อไปนี้เกี่ยวกับโครงการปัญญาประดิษฐ์ใน Python

หลังจากอ่านแล้ว คุณจะมีแนวคิดเกี่ยวกับโครงการปัญญาประดิษฐ์มากมายใน Python มาเริ่มกันเลย

เรียนรู้ หลักสูตร AI & ML จากมหาวิทยาลัยชั้นนำของโลก รับ Masters, Executive PGP หรือ Advanced Certificate Programs เพื่อติดตามอาชีพของคุณอย่างรวดเร็ว

สารบัญ

โครงการปัญญาประดิษฐ์ใน Python

1. ตัวตรวจจับรีวิวปลอม

ทุกคนอ่านบทวิจารณ์ออนไลน์ Yelp, Trustpilot, Gripeo และแม้แต่ Google My Business เป็นไซต์รีวิวที่รู้จักกันดีซึ่งผู้บริโภคเข้ามาดูรีวิวของผู้อื่นเกี่ยวกับธุรกิจ อย่างไรก็ตาม บางบริษัทพยายามหลอกลวงลูกค้าด้วยการเพิ่มรีวิวเชิงบวกปลอม คุณสามารถสร้างตัวจำแนกประเภทที่สามารถจดจำรีวิวปลอมและตรวจสอบว่าไม่มีการอนุญาตรีวิวปลอมบนไซต์

บทวิจารณ์ปลอมมักจะมีน้ำเสียงและคำเฉพาะซึ่งคุณสามารถฝึกโมเดลของคุณเพื่อระบุได้

เป็นโครงการระดับเริ่มต้น ดังนั้นหากคุณไม่เคยทำงานเกี่ยวกับแนวคิดโครงการปัญญาประดิษฐ์ใน Python มาก่อน คุณสามารถเริ่มต้นด้วยโครงการนี้ได้

2. ตัวรู้จำลายมือ

คอมพิวเตอร์วิทัศน์เป็นส่วนสำคัญของปัญญาประดิษฐ์ หากคุณสนใจที่จะใช้คอมพิวเตอร์วิทัศน์ คุณสามารถเริ่มโครงการนี้ได้ ที่นี่ คุณต้องสร้างโซลูชันที่รู้จักเนื้อหาที่เขียนด้วยลายมือ คุณควรคุ้นเคยกับพื้นฐานของการมองเห็นด้วยคอมพิวเตอร์เพื่อทำงานในโครงการนี้

อย่างไรก็ตาม ยังเป็นงานที่เป็นมิตรกับผู้เริ่มต้นใช้งานอีกด้วย คุณควรเริ่มฝึกโซลูชันของคุณด้วยสัญลักษณ์ง่ายๆ เช่น 0 และ 1 จากนั้นจึงค่อยเปลี่ยนไปใช้อักขระที่ซับซ้อนมากขึ้น

3. ตัวบล็อกสปอยเลอร์

ในโครงการนี้ คุณจะต้องสร้างเครื่องมือที่ระบุสแปมและบล็อกโดยอัตโนมัติ อาจเป็นประโยชน์สำหรับฟอรัมและแพลตฟอร์มการสนทนาเช่น Reddit และ Tumblr เราทุกคนเกลียดการสปอยเลอร์ และหากคุณสนใจที่จะสร้างเครื่องมือที่เกี่ยวข้องกับสื่อและความบันเทิง นี่คือโครงการที่เหมาะสำหรับคุณ

คุณสามารถเพิ่มชื่อรายการหรือภาพยนตร์ของคุณได้ ดังนั้นหากมีการกล่าวถึงที่ใดที่หนึ่ง เครื่องมือจะครอบทับรายการนั้นด้วยภาพที่คุณเลือก

การทำงานในโครงการนี้จะช่วยให้คุณเรียนรู้เกี่ยวกับการประมวลผลภาษาธรรมชาติ ซึ่งเป็นส่วนสำคัญของ AI และ ML

4. ตัวระบุสแปม

เรามีโครงการประมวลผลภาษาธรรมชาติอื่นสำหรับคุณ ในส่วนนี้ คุณต้องสร้างเครื่องมือที่ระบุเนื้อหาที่เป็นสแปม ตัวระบุสแปมเป็นเรื่องธรรมดาในทุกวันนี้ ตั้งแต่ Gmail ไปจนถึง Truecaller อุปกรณ์จำนวนมากใช้ตัวระบุสแปมเพื่อปรับปรุงประสบการณ์ของผู้ใช้

คุณสามารถสร้างได้ด้วยการประมวลผลภาษาธรรมชาติ เช่นเดียวกับโครงการตรวจสอบปลอม คุณจะต้องระบุน้ำเสียงและคำเฉพาะที่แพร่หลายในอีเมลขยะ

จากนั้น คุณจะต้องใช้ข้อมูลนั้นเพื่อฝึกโมเดลของคุณ

5. ตัววิเคราะห์การจราจร

ในโปรเจ็กต์นี้ คุณจะต้องสร้างเครื่องมือวิเคราะห์การเข้าชมที่แนะนำเส้นทางที่เหมาะสมที่สุดสำหรับการไปถึงจุดหมายปลายทางที่ต้องการ เครื่องมือควรตรวจสอบปัจจัยต่างๆ เช่น ความหนาแน่นของการจราจร ความยาวของเส้นทาง และรูปแบบการเดินทาง พร้อมแนะนำเส้นทางที่ถูกต้อง

คุณสามารถใช้แรงบันดาลใจจาก Google Maps สำหรับโครงการนี้ นอกจาก Google Maps แล้ว บริษัทแท็กซี่ออนไลน์อย่าง Uber และ Ola ก็ใช้เทคโนโลยีนี้เช่นกัน

นั่นเป็นเหตุผลที่การทำงานในโครงการนี้จะเป็นประโยชน์กับคุณอย่างมาก

6. การทำเหมืองความคิดเห็นสำหรับเว็บไซต์

การวิเคราะห์ความเชื่อมั่นเป็นหนึ่งในการใช้ปัญญาประดิษฐ์ที่ได้รับความนิยมมากที่สุด ในโครงการนี้ คุณจะต้องสร้างโซลูชันที่วิเคราะห์ความคิดเห็นของผู้ใช้เกี่ยวกับเว็บไซต์เพื่อดูว่าความคิดเห็นทั่วไปเกี่ยวกับเว็บไซต์นั้นเป็นอย่างไร

7. การตรวจจับอัคคีภัยและการแปลเป็นภาษาท้องถิ่นผ่านกล้อง

คุณสามารถสร้างโซลูชันที่ตรวจจับเพลิงไหม้และกำหนดตำแหน่งได้ผ่านฟีดของกล้องวงจรปิด เป็นโครงการระดับกลาง และคุณจำเป็นต้องใช้ CNN ที่นี่

ในตอนแรก คุณควรเริ่มด้วยตัวระบุอัคคีภัย แล้วเพิ่มความสามารถในการระบุตำแหน่งไฟเพื่อให้ผู้คนสามารถหลบหนีได้อย่างปลอดภัย

8. Game Automator (ทีเร็กซ์ ไดโน)

ผู้ใช้อินเทอร์เน็ตเกือบทุกคนเล่นเกม Dino ของ Google Chrome เป็นเกมที่คุณควบคุมไดโนที่วิ่งอย่างต่อเนื่องและต้องหลีกเลี่ยงสิ่งกีดขวางผ่านการกระโดดขึ้นหรือก้มลง คุณสามารถสร้างโซลูชันแมชชีนเลิร์นนิงที่ทำให้ Dino เป็นอัตโนมัติและเรียนรู้จากความผิดพลาดได้

ในการทำงานในโครงการนี้ คุณควรทำความคุ้นเคยกับอัลกอริธึมการเรียนรู้แบบเสริมกำลัง โครงการนี้เป็นวิธีที่ยอดเยี่ยมในการได้คะแนนสูงอย่างน่าอัศจรรย์

ชำระเงิน: 15 โครงการ ML ที่น่าสนใจสำหรับผู้เริ่มต้น

ทำไมคุณควรใช้ Python สำหรับโครงการเหล่านี้

มีข้อดีหลายประการในการใช้ Python สำหรับ AI เมื่อคุณเริ่มเรียนรู้ปัญญาประดิษฐ์และแมชชีนเลิร์นนิง คุณอาจสงสัยว่าเหตุใด Python จึงแพร่หลายมากในสาขานี้

เหตุผลที่ใหญ่ที่สุดที่อยู่เบื้องหลังความนิยมอย่างมากของ Python คือห้องสมุดต่างๆ คุณสามารถพูดได้ว่ามีห้องสมุดสำหรับงานเกือบทุกอย่างที่คิด Python มี scikit-learn, NumPy, TensorFlow และไลบรารีอื่น ๆ อีกมากมายที่ทำให้ ML ง่าย

งาน AI และ ML ต้องใช้การเข้ารหัสจำนวนมาก แพ็คเกจที่กำหนดไว้ล่วงหน้าของ Python ทำให้กระบวนการนี้ตรงไปตรงมามากขึ้น เนื่องจากลดจำนวนโค้ดที่คุณต้องเขียน

Python เป็นหนึ่งในภาษาโปรแกรมที่ง่ายที่สุดในการเรียนรู้ ไวยากรณ์นั้นตรงไปตรงมามาก ซึ่งทำให้ทุกคนเข้าถึงได้ สิ่งนี้มีบทบาทอย่างมากในการทำให้เป็นตัวเลือกยอดนิยมสำหรับมืออาชีพด้าน AI และ ML

อีกเหตุผลสำคัญที่อยู่เบื้องหลังความนิยมอย่างแพร่หลายของ Python ก็คือความเข้ากันได้ของมัน คุณสามารถใช้ Python กับระบบหลักทั้งหมด รวมทั้ง Windows, macOS, Linux

เนื่องจาก Python มีมานานแล้วและมีข้อดีหลายประการ มันจึงได้สร้างชุมชนที่เจริญรุ่งเรือง ชุมชนให้ความช่วยเหลือและสนับสนุนอย่างมาก ทำให้เหมาะสำหรับผู้เริ่มต้นใน AI และ ML

ทำไม AI ถึงเป็นที่ต้องการ

AI ถือกำเนิดขึ้นในปี 1950 และนับตั้งแต่มันมาถึง มันก็เติบโตขึ้นอย่างทวีคูณ อย่างไรก็ตาม คุณอาจสังเกตเห็นว่าความต้องการผู้เชี่ยวชาญด้าน AI เพิ่มขึ้นอย่างมากในช่วงไม่กี่ปีที่ผ่านมา คุณอาจสงสัยว่า “ถ้า AI มีมานานกว่าหกทศวรรษแล้ว ทำไมจึงได้รับความนิยมอย่างมากในช่วงนี้”

ความก้าวหน้าทางเทคโนโลยีของเรามีบทบาทสำคัญในการทำให้ AI สามารถเข้าถึงได้ การนำปัญญาประดิษฐ์และแมชชีนเลิร์นนิงไปใช้งานนั้นต้องการพลังประมวลผลจำนวนมาก ซึ่งไม่เคยมีมาก่อน ตั้งแต่ปี 1950 พลังการประมวลผลของเราเพิ่มขึ้นเป็นล้านล้านเท่า ทำให้เราดำเนินการกระบวนการ AI ได้ง่ายขึ้น

ด้วยสมาร์ทโฟนและอินเทอร์เน็ต ปริมาณข้อมูลที่เราสร้างขึ้นทุกวันเพิ่มขึ้นแบบทวีคูณ เราแชร์โพสต์ในโซเชียลมีเดีย อ่านบทความข่าว ซื้อของออนไลน์ และทำสิ่งต่างๆ มากมาย ซึ่งทั้งหมดนี้สร้างข้อมูล วิธีที่มีประสิทธิภาพที่สุดในการจัดการข้อมูลทั้งหมดนี้คือการใช้ AI และ ML

การเพิ่มขึ้นของยักษ์ใหญ่ด้านเทคโนโลยี เช่น IBM, Microsoft และ Tesla ช่วยให้ AI ได้รับความนิยมอย่างมาก พวกเขาทำภาระผูกพันทางการเงินที่จำเป็นในการวิจัยภาคสนามในภาคนี้

ตอนนี้เราได้พูดคุยกันแล้วว่าเหตุใดเราจึงแนะนำให้ทำโครงการปัญญาประดิษฐ์ใน Python และทำไมเทคโนโลยีนี้ถึงได้รับความนิยม มาเริ่มพูดคุยกันเกี่ยวกับแนวคิดโครงการปัญญาประดิษฐ์ใน Python

เริ่มทำงานกับแนวคิดโครงการปัญญาประดิษฐ์ใน Python

เราหวังว่าบทความนี้เกี่ยวกับโครงการปัญญาประดิษฐ์ใน Python จะช่วยขจัดข้อสงสัยและคำถามของคุณเกี่ยวกับหัวข้อนี้ สิ่งเดียวที่เหลือในตอนนี้คือการเริ่มทำงานในโครงการและสำรวจความรู้ของคุณ หากคุณมีคำถามหรือข้อเสนอแนะเกี่ยวกับแนวคิดโครงการเหล่านี้ โปรดแจ้งให้เราทราบโดยแสดงความคิดเห็นด้านล่าง เราชอบที่จะได้ยินจากคุณ ในทางกลับกัน หากคุณต้องการประสบการณ์การเรียนรู้ที่เป็นรายบุคคล คุณสามารถรับหลักสูตร AI

อย่างที่คุณเห็น AI เป็นเครื่องมือที่ทรงพลังอย่างน่าอัศจรรย์ และทำให้โลกตกใจหลายครั้ง ซึ่งเราสามารถใช้คุณในอุตสาหกรรมต่างๆ ได้ ตั้งแต่การเงินไปจนถึงโซเชียลมีเดีย มันได้กลายเป็นส่วนสำคัญของหลายบริษัทไปแล้ว

นอกจากนี้ หากคุณสนใจที่จะเรียนรู้เพิ่มเติมเกี่ยวกับแมชชีนเลิร์นนิง โปรดดูที่ IIIT-B & upGrad's Executive PG Program ใน Machine Learning & AI ซึ่งออกแบบมาสำหรับมืออาชีพที่ทำงานและมีการฝึกอบรมอย่างเข้มงวดมากกว่า 450 ชั่วโมง กรณีศึกษาและการมอบหมายมากกว่า 30 รายการ , สถานะศิษย์เก่า IIIT-B, 5+ โครงการหลักที่ใช้งานได้จริง & ความช่วยเหลือด้านงานกับบริษัทชั้นนำ

Python ดีสำหรับปัญญาประดิษฐ์หรือไม่?

ใช่. Python เป็นภาษาที่ดีในการเริ่มต้นกับ AI เหตุผลหลักคือ Python เป็นภาษาเชิงวัตถุ ซึ่งหมายความว่ามันให้คุณใช้อ็อบเจกต์เพื่อแสดงข้อมูลและโค้ดได้ สิ่งนี้ทำให้ Python เหมาะสมกับแอปพลิเคชัน AI นอกจากนี้ Python ยังเป็นภาษาเอนกประสงค์ที่ใช้ในการปรับใช้โซลูชัน AI สำหรับธุรกิจต่างๆ คุณยังสามารถใช้ Python สำหรับวิทยาศาสตร์ข้อมูลและการเรียนรู้ของเครื่องได้อีกด้วย

ปัญญาประดิษฐ์มีประโยชน์อย่างไร?

ปัญญาประดิษฐ์มีและจะเปลี่ยนแปลงทุกอุตสาหกรรมอย่างต่อเนื่อง จะใช้ในการออกแบบผลิตภัณฑ์ที่ดีและราคาไม่แพงเพื่อตอบสนองความต้องการของผู้บริโภค จะสร้างบริการทางการเงินที่ดีขึ้นสำหรับมวลชน จะใช้เพื่อเพิ่มประสิทธิภาพการทำงานของอุปกรณ์โรงงานและช่วยปกป้องสิ่งแวดล้อม จะใช้กฎแห่งฟิสิกส์และความเฉลียวฉลาดของมนุษย์ด้วยความเร็วสูงและข้อมูลจำนวนมหาศาลเพื่อปกป้องพลเมืองของโลก จะใช้พลังสร้างสรรค์ของความเฉลียวฉลาดของมนุษย์เพื่อสร้างงานศิลปะและดนตรีที่เป็นไปไม่ได้หากไม่มีมัน

ปัญญาประดิษฐ์ส่งผลต่อชีวิตเราอย่างไร?

ปัญญาประดิษฐ์เป็นศาสตร์ของเครื่องจักรที่ทำงานที่ต้องใช้ปัญญาเมื่อมนุษย์ทำ ปัญญาประดิษฐ์ถูกใช้มาหลายปีแล้ว ตัวอย่างเช่น ทุกครั้งที่คุณพูดคุยกับตัวแทนท่องเที่ยว หรือได้รับจดหมายหรือใบเรียกเก็บเงินจากรัฐบาล นี่คือปัญญาประดิษฐ์ จุดประสงค์หลักของปัญญาประดิษฐ์คือการทำให้เครื่องจักรทำงานที่ปกติต้องใช้สติปัญญาของมนุษย์ เช่น การใช้เหตุผล การแก้ปัญหา การเรียนรู้ และการเข้าใจภาษา ตัวอย่างเช่น หากคุณขอให้คอมพิวเตอร์ค้นหาคำหรือวลีเฉพาะในเอกสาร แสดงว่าคุณกำลังใช้ปัญญาประดิษฐ์ หากคุณขอให้คอมพิวเตอร์วิเคราะห์ธุรกรรมทางธนาคารและแนะนำวิธีการลดเงินเบิกเกินบัญชี แสดงว่าคุณกำลังใช้ปัญญาประดิษฐ์เช่นกัน